Specifications:
Wingspan---------------63.0 in (160 cm).
Wing area---------------349.5 sq.in ( 41.9 sq.dm).
Weight-------------------8.8-9.9 lbs ( 4.0 kg).
Length-------------------50.7 in ( 128.7 cm).
Engine-------------------10-15cc
Motor size---------------1200-1500 Watts
Radio--------------------6 channels with 7 servos.
Electric Power Conversion Included.

    North American T-28 Trojan INTRODUCTION. Thank you for choosing the NORTH AMERICAN T-28 TROJAN ARF by SG MODELS . The NORTH AMERICAN T-28 TROJAN was designed with the intermediate/advanced sport flyer in mind. It is a semi scale airplane which is easy to fly and quick to assemble. The airframe is conventionally built using balsa, plywood to make it stronger than the average ARF, yet the design allows the aeroplane to be kept light.
